
It was confirmed this evening that Liverpool had signed Alisson from Roma in a deal worth £65million.
Alisson played with Salah for one season at Roma but the pair appear to have built up a rapport.
And the goalkeeper revealed the Egypt star told him to follow the same path he took last year.
“We didn’t have that much contact after he left Roma. We met again in the game when we were up against each other [in the Champions League in April],” Alisson told Liverpoolfc.com.
“Yesterday, he sent me a message saying: ‘Hey, what are you waiting for?’ As the negotiations were at an advanced stage, I replied to him straight away saying: ‘Calm down, I’m on my way!’
